J-hope and GloRilla’s Killin It Girl topped Billboard’s fan poll, earning 87% of the vote. More
Latin pop artist Nezza sang the U.S. national anthem in Spanish at a Dodgers game, despite being asked to perform in English. More
Clay Walker canceled an Arkansas concert due to side effects from an MS treatment. The country veteran has battled the disease for over 25 years. More
Will Smith’s Pretty Girls video drew online backlash, with critics calling it “cringe.” Despite low album sales, he plans two more albums and a tour. More
Bono discussed U2’s future sound in an interview with Zane Lowe while promoting his Stories of Surrender doc. More
Nancy Wilson of HEART criticized the Trump administration for using Barracuda without permission at a military parade, echoing past objections to political use. More
The Neave Trio’s new album La Mer drops June 20, featuring early 20th-century French works and Debussy’s La Mer arranged for piano trio. More
Play On Philly, a free music ed program, boosts academic and social success through intensive training. Alumni say the experience built confidence and career skills. More
The UK’s King’s Birthday Honors list knighted Roger Daltrey, Steve Winwood, and Graham Gouldman for their musical legacies. More
The B-52’s and Devo announced their Cosmic De-Evolution Tour, kicking off Sept 24 in Toronto. The 11-city trek ends Nov 2 in Houston. More
